John Abraham buys bungalow for ₹84 crore in Mumbai

Actor John Abraham has bought a freehold bungalow for ₹84 crore in Mumbai's Bandra West locality. The property occupies a 1,017.60-square-metre plot and includes a 193.12-square-metre bungalow and a 31.50-square-metre outhouse. Abraham paid ₹5.04 crore in stamp duty for the transaction. In December 2023, he had bought a ₹70.83 crore bungalow in Mumbai’s Khar area.

Police file 5 FIRs over violence during CJP march, to examine over 250 videos

Delhi Police have filed five FIRs so far at the Parliament Street and Connaught Place police stations in connection with the alleged violence and vandalism during the CJP-led protests. FIR was also filed over the alleged flying of a drone without permission in the New Delhi district. The police will examine over 250 videos to identify those involved in violence.

SBIFM, India's largest asset management firm, lists at 7% premium

SBI Funds Management (SBIFM), India’s largest asset management company, made their stock market debut on July 21, listing at 7% premium over their IPO price of ₹574. The ₹9,812.91-crore issue, India’s biggest IPO so far this year, was subscribed 41.6 times. "The next chapter of India's mutual fund story will be more interesting than the last," SBI Chairman CS Setty.

Govt reveals it pays ₹70 to buy a litre of ethanol for E20 & only ₹45/litre to buy oil for petrol

The government told the Parliament that OMCs procured 705.43 crore litres of ethanol for ₹49,577.36 crore from April 2025-June 2026, which brings ethanol procurement price for E20 to ₹70.27/litre. As per government data, the international price of crude oil (Indian basket) stands at $74.8/barrel in July. This means that the government pays ₹45.31/litre to buy crude oil for petrol production.

Canada offers no support to Pakistan's appeal to restore Indus Waters Treaty

Canada didn't respond to Pakistan's appeal for support in restoring Indus Waters Treaty with India. During Canadian Foreign Minister Anita Anand's visit, Pakistan Minister Ishaq Dar said Islamabad wanted friendly countries like Canada to back the treaty's restoration. However, Canada did not endorse the demand, and the joint statement issued by both governments made no mention of the treaty.

Delhi on yellow alert for July 21 & 22; heavy rain & thunderstorms predicted

IMD has put all districts of Delhi on yellow alert, predicting heavy rain, thunderstorms and lightning accompanied by strong surface winds reaching up to 50 kmph during the morning to forenoon hours on July 21 and 22. No alerts have been issued for July 22 onwards. Capital recorded 10.66 mm of rainfall in 24 hours ending 8.30 am on Tuesday.

The Odyssey crosses ₹80 crore despite Monday slowdown

Christopher Nolan's The Odyssey crossed ₹80 crore gross at the Indian box office in four days. The film earned an estimated ₹8.35 crore net on Monday, taking its India gross to ₹83.14 crore. Despite expected weekday drop, the Matt Damon-led epic remains the top Hollywood release and now gears up for competition from Spider-Man: Brand New Day.

Sena UBT moves SC against merger of 6 MPs with Shinde faction

Shiv Sena (UBT) moved the Supreme Court against the Lok Sabha Speaker's approval of the merger of its six MPs with the faction led by Eknath Shinde. They urged the bench for an urgent hearing in the matter on Wednesday. The faction further added that this had become a national phenomenon, as MPs merge with those they fought against.
